    Tumor Ecosystem Remodeling in Gastrointestinal and Respiratory Cancers

    April 28, 2024 - By Mehwish Muzaffar

    Introduction: The tumor microenvironment (TME) plays a major role in tumor initiation, progression, and response to therapy. Gastrointestinal (GI) and respiratory cancers represent a diverse array of malignancies with unique TME characteristics that evolve dynamically during disease progression and in response to treatment. The dynamic interplay between tumor cells and the TME is essential for unraveling the complexities of cancer biology and developing targeted therapeutic strategies.
